#319861 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319861 is composed of 19.2% red, 59.6%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.2%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 148 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 39.4%. #319861 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ffc2 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#319861 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#319861 has RGB values of R:49, G:152,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3250273.

Shades and Tints of #319861
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010402 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#319861
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6a64 is the less saturated color, while #03c65e is the most saturated one.
